SENATE BILL NO. 373
An Act relating to a comprehensive state financial plan
and to the Solving Alaska's Fiscal Emergency (S.A.F.E.)
Commission; and providing for an effective date.
Co-chair Pearce directed that SB 373 be brought on for
discussion and referenced a draft CSSB 373 (8-LS1876\J,
Cook, 4/19/94). Senator Kelly explained that the draft
contains a major departure from the original bill in that it
removes the earlier Section 2 which mandated action by the
legislature as an alternative to binding implementation of
the S.A.F.E. commission financial plan. The draft
establishes a nine-member advisory commission to work during
the interim to develop a six-year plan and return a report
to the next legislature. At that point the commission would
terminate. Senator Kelly acknowledged that the original
bill envisioned a long-term commission with revolving
members. There was not sufficient support for that
approach.
Senator Kelly MOVED for adoption of CSSB 373 ("J" version).
Co-chair Frank MOVED to remove the word "emergency" from the
name of the commission and insert the word "gap" in place
thereof. He voiced his belief that use of "emergency" is
inappropriate. Senator Kelly advised that he did not
disagree with the concept but suggested substitution of a
word commencing with the letter "e" to retain the acronym,
S.A.F.E., for designation of the commission. Senator Rieger
attested to real dollar gaps in state revenues necessitating
a $200 million reduction next year and a like amount the
year thereafter. He said he disagreed with the S.A.F.E.
Commission approach but does not disagree with the
contention that an emergency exists. He suggested that the
Governor should be undertaking the tasks contemplated by the
commission.
Co-chair Pearce called for action on the motion for adoption
of CSSB 373 ("J" version). No objection having been raised,
CSSB 373 (Fin) was ADOPTED.
Co-chair Frank then MOVED to remove the word "emergency" and
replace it with "exigency." No objection having been
raised, the motion CARRIED, and the replacement was SO
ORDERED.
Discussion followed regarding staffing for the Commission.
Senator Kelly spoke to utilization of legislative staff for
support work.
Senator Kelly MOVED that CSSB 373 (Finance) pass from
committee. CSSB 373 (Finance) was REPORTED OUT of committee
with a fiscal note from the Legislative Affairs Agency
showing reappropriation funding of $300.0. Co-chair Pearce
and Senator Kelly signed the committee report with a "do
pass" recommendation. Co-chair Frank and Senators Rieger
and Sharp signed "no recommendation."
